Volkswagen has long been a pop culture icon. Their vehicles have appeared in movies and TV shows for decades. So, to launch the all-new ID. Buzz, VW leaned into its rich cinematic heritage and became an official sponsor of the Toronto International Film Festival (TIFF). But VW didn’t want to be just another logo on a wall. VW wanted to get pop culture fans engaging with their brand.
The ID. Buzz evokes a sense of nostalgia for pop culture fans because it’s designed to look like an icon from the past: the beloved 50s-era VW Microbus, a vehicle with some of the most iconic film and TV appearances of the past seven decades. Take a closer look at all those appearances, and you might just spot a licence plate.
Introducing Buzzcodes: an epic cinematic scavenger hunt that rewarded pop culture fans for finding Volkswagens in film and TV. We scanned seven decades of movies and TV shows to find VW licence plate numbers that appeared on screen. These licence numbers became promo codes that unlocked prizes.
Clues in the form of illustrated vanity plates depicting a moment from a film or TV show where a Buzzcode could be found were dropped on social media. To win, all fans had to do was post the film or show where they found a VW along with the corresponding Buzzcode (licence plate number).
By gamifying 70 years of VW cinematic appearances, we got people looking for our vehicles by watching and rewatching countless hours of content. And we got them to talk about it on their social feeds.
Buzzcodes generated 146M+ earned media impressions from 188 pieces of coverage across mainstream news, entertainment, culture, and trade outlets. The campaign also drove significant social engagement, with an 868% increase in followers across all of Volkswagen's social platforms, and a 414% increase in traffic to Volkswagen's sponsorship page, demonstrating that cultural attention converted into consumer interest.
